PROBLEM
A leading integrated healthcare system operating hospitals, clinics, and outpatient centers across multiple states was struggling to fill a key legal leadership role after the departure of its Chief Operations Counsel, who served as the lead attorney for all the company’s hospitals in a given geographic territory. With plans to sell those specific hospitals underway, the position’s uncertain future made it difficult to attract qualified candidates. Yet the need for legal oversight related to daily operations, physician arrangements, Stark and Anti-Kickback compliance, and complex contracts remained critical. On the recommendation of another Latitude client, the legal team turned to Latitude for support.
SOLUTION
To address the gap, Latitude recommended a contract engagement (to run through the conclusion of the anticipated sale) rather than a full-time hire and provided a highly credentialed interim attorney with more than 40 years of experience, including former General Counsel roles for multiple healthcare organizations. His background included leading M&A transactions, overseeing compliance programs, and managing complex contracts in hospital and health system environments. With Latitude’s attorney in place, the health system gained immediate legal leadership to support operations in its hospitals and manage risk through the sale process. After the transaction closed, the acquiring company’s in-house counsel stepped into the role, and Latitude’s engagement successfully concluded.
